LinuxSecurity.com: Ensuring that users are safe, secure, and protected while they browse the Web is one of the greatest challenges facing browser makers. Browser security involves a delicate balance between protecting the user from the dangers that exist on the Web and overly restricting the user's freedom to go where she wants and see what she wants while surfing.
